In the United States, the repeal of the Professional and Amateur Sports Protection Act (PASPA) in 2018 opened the door for states to legalize sports betting. Since then, many states have launched legal frameworks, every with its own algorithm and laws.

This wager ranges the taking part in subject. In point spread betting, the bookmaker assigns a margin of factors that the favored group should win by for more info bets on them to be successful. Alternatively, bets on the underdog win in the occasion that they lose by fewer points than the spread, or win outright.

The legal panorama of sports playing is advanced and varies considerably from one jurisdiction to a different. In the United States, each state has its personal legal guidelines and laws. Some states, like Nevada, New Jersey, and Pennsylvania, have absolutely embraced sports activities gambling, providing each online and retail betting options. Other states are extra restrictive, permitting only restricted forms of gambling. Internationally, the authorized status of sports activities betting ranges from fully legalized and regulated to completely unlawful. It's essential for bettors to know the legal framework in their respective jurisdictions to keep away from any legal pitfalls.
To kick issues off, it is vital to grasp odds, which are usually presented in one of three formats: decimal, fractional, or American. Each format conveys the same underlying info - the probability of an end result and the potential return on a successful wager. Mastering these odds is the primary step in direction of turning into a savvy bettor.
